CVIJANOVIĆ: SRPSKA IS ACTIVELY FIGHTING AGAINST ANTI-SEMITISM
TEL AVIV, JUNE 23 /SRNA/ - Serb member of the Presidency of BiH Željka Cvijanović said at the opening of the MUNIEXPO 2026 conference in Tel Aviv that Republika Srpska has zero tolerance for any form of anti-Semitism it observes within BiH and is actively fighting against it.
"At the same time, we are proud that Republika Srpska, including its local communities, represents a safe framework for all our citizens and for all people, regardless of national, religious or cultural affiliation," said Cvijanović. Our common duty, she says, is to ensure that our cities remain safe homes for all their citizens. "We are, unfortunately, witnessing a worrying global increase in anti-Semitism, prejudice and hate speech on a global level. History teaches us that extreme ideologies and hatred against the Jewish people never remain isolated - they are always an early symptom of a deep crisis and erosion of humanity within society itself," Cvijanović emphasized. Therefore, she says, the fight against anti-Semitism and the preservation of the historical memory of the common suffering of the Serbian and Jewish people must not be left to only to declarations issued at the highest levels. "This fight is also being waged in local communities through educational systems, cultural institutions and through the creation of a social environment in which tolerance is actively lived, and every form of hatred is rejected without delay," Cvijanović said. She emphasized that she is proud of the fact that cities in Republika Srpska and Israel are building bridges of cooperation, just as Republika Srpska cultivates sincere friendship with the State of Israel. "For us, the slogan of this conference `Winning Partnership` is far more than a concept - it is a living reality. I would especially like to emphasize the deep ties and sister-city relationship between Banja Luka, our largest city and the capital of Republika Srpska, with the city of Modi'in," said Cvijanović. She pointed out that this partnership, which grew under the leadership of Modi'in Mayor Haim Bibas, is a true example of how local communities can cooperate in the fields of education, culture, and modern technologies. "Through such direct connections, our peoples learn from each other and become more resilient to the challenges of the modern era. We live in a time of profound global change and unpredictable crises. In such circumstances, the first line of defense and the first point of support for every person are precisely their local institutions," Cvijanović stated. She emphasized that the resilience of a society is not built only from the top, it is tested and proven at the local level. "When a crisis arises, citizens do not rely only on state structures, but also on their local authorities and their services, which are by nature closest to them. That is why the ability of local governments to effectively and on the basis of accurate data manage crisis situations has become one of the pillars of general security," Cvijanović emphasized. She emphasized that the MUNIEXPO 2026 conference has rightfully become a globally recognized platform for the exchange of knowledge and innovations in the management of local communities. "Israel is a leader in the development of technologies that protect lives. For us, this summit represents a valuable opportunity to see how innovations can directly increase safety and quality of life. But technology gains its full power only when it is combined with human values, trust and sense of shared purpose," said Cvijanović. She indicated that partnerships between central government and local communities, the public sector and citizens, as well as international cooperation, are the only path to a stable future. "We all share the same goal - to build stable, safe and prosperous communities where people want to live and raise their children. I am confident that the partnerships we are affirming and building here in Tel Aviv will be a strong step forward towards that goal," concluded Cvijanović. MUNIEXPO 2026 is the leading international conference and fair of urban innovations in Israel, organized by the Federation of Local Authorities. The Serb member of the BiH Presidency is on a multi-day visit to Israel, during which she met with the state leadership and addressed the International Policy Summit.
